Are anger and fear connected?

Fear, like other negative emotions, can trigger our anger. For example, we might feel anger in response to our fear when someone suddenly cuts in front of us while driving down the highway. Similarly, fear of Covid19 can certainly trigger anger toward the virus.

What is the adjective of angry?

angry is an adjective, anger is a noun, angrily is an adverb:They were very angry with you. He keeps his anger locked up inside. He stalked angrily out of the room.

What is another word for violent anger?

Apoplectic: violently angry, from the adjectival form of apoplexy, the former word for stroke 9. Ballistic: explosively angry, from the adjective describing projectile flight 10. Bellicose: aggressively angry, from the synonym for warlike 11. Belligerent: see bellicose 12. Bitter: harshly upset due to resentment 13.
